The latest builds should now be testable. DO NOT INSTALL ON A SERVER INTENDED FOR ACTUAL USE. Running on a copy of a known working server is a good idea.

For now, please only report issues that fit into one of these categories:
* Noticeably broken in-game while trying to play
* Errors in console AFTER the server has finished starting
* Crash on startup

If you just get warnings on startup, do not report these yet.

Please make sure you're not creating a duplicate issue - read through the full list. https://github.com/nallar/TickThreading/issues?state=open

Suggested things to test across chunk boundaries:
* AE systems
* BC pipes, liquid pipes and power pipes
* Factorization barrels
